A Glance Into Nashua's Rich History

Although Nashua, New Hampshire, may be a tiny city, its history is both vibrant and significant. Founded in the early 18th century, Nashua emerged as a key player during the Industrial Revolution, primarily due to its strategic location along the Nashua River. This river made possible the establishment of numerous mills, which catalyzed commercial expansion and attracted a multicultural population. The city became known for its textile and shoe manufacturing, facilitating its accelerated expansion.

Nashua's historical buildings reflects this industrious past, with many buildings from the 19th century surviving today. The city assumed a noteworthy role in the Civil War, working as a enlistment center for Union soldiers. Additionally, the famous clock tower in downtown serves as a memento of its abundant heritage. Visitors can traverse historical sites and museums that narrate the stories of the people and events that shaped Nashua into the city it is today.

Beautiful Parks and Scenic Landscapes

Although frequently eclipsed by bigger metropolitan areas, the scenic parks and pristine landscapes surrounding Nashua, NH, offer a serene escape for locals and tourists alike. The carefully preserved outdoor spaces, such as Mine Falls Park, display verdant scenery, tranquil waterways, and miles of walking trails, inviting nature lovers to explore. This urban oasis boasts picturesque views and varied animal species, making it a ideal destination for birdwatching, jogging, or leisurely strolls.

Furthermore, Greeley Park provides a family-friendly environment, complete with playgrounds, picnic areas, and beautiful gardens. The luminous colors of seasonal blooms heighten the park's charm, luring nature lovers year-round. For those wanting more excitement, the nearby Nashua River gives prospects for kayaking and canoeing, letting visitors to engage with the area's natural beauty. Together, these parks embody the tranquil escape that Nashua has to offer, turning it an ideal destination for nature enthusiasts and families alike.

Position Near Other New England Destinations

Nestled in the heart of southern New Hampshire, Nashua functions as an perfect base for discovering various New England locations. Its advantageous location enables travelers to easily access a diverse variety of attractions within a short trip. Just an hour away, guests can immerse themselves in the rich heritage and lively culture of Boston, Massachusetts. To the north lies the picturesque beauty of the White Mountains, ideal for outdoor lovers pursuing trekking and skiing adventures.

Additionally, the picturesque coastal towns of New Hampshire and Maine are nearby, presenting delightful beaches and locally-caught seafood. For those interested in quaint village life, the local towns of Concord and Portsmouth provide a peek into New England's legacy. Nashua's proximity to these destinations makes it a practical starting point for a remarkable New England journey, combining urban excitement with natural beauty.
